Real-World Testing: Putting Defcon 5 Elbow Protection Pads to the Test

First Use Experience

My first test was at a local outdoor shooting range during a tactical training session. We were practicing low crawls, barricade work, and various shooting positions that put significant stress on the elbows. The temperature was around 75 degrees with high humidity.

The Defcon 5 Elbow Protection Pads performed admirably. They stayed in place during rapid movements and provided excellent cushioning against the hard ground. I noticed that the Coolmax lining did a decent job of wicking away moisture, keeping my elbows relatively dry compared to other pads I’ve used in similar conditions.

The only initial issue was the single, one-size-fits-all design which required constant strap adjustments to maintain a snug fit initially.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several weeks of consistent use, including a weekend-long survival course in the Appalachian Mountains, the Defcon 5 Elbow Protection Pads have proven their worth. They’ve endured scrapes against rocks, mud, and branches without showing any significant wear and tear. The 1000 denier nylon construction is definitely holding up well.

Cleaning has been surprisingly easy; a quick wipe-down with a damp cloth removes most of the dirt and grime. Compared to my previous experiences with cheaper pads that would quickly fall apart after a few uses, the Defcon 5 pads have significantly outperformed my expectations in terms of durability and longevity.

Breaking Down the Features of Defcon 5 Elbow Protection Pads

Specifications

  • Material: Nylon 1000D: The 1000 denier nylon construction offers excellent abrasion resistance and durability, making these pads suitable for demanding environments. This is crucial for anyone who regularly subjects their gear to rough handling.
  • Water Repellent: While not waterproof, the water-repellent properties help keep the pads dry in light rain or damp conditions. This added protection keeps moisture from soaking into the padding, reducing discomfort.
  • Dimensions: 19 x 14 cm: These dimensions provide ample coverage for the elbow while maintaining a relatively low profile. It strikes a balance between protection and freedom of movement.
  • Flexible Protector: The internal protector is designed to be flexible, allowing for a full range of motion without sacrificing impact protection. The flexibility is key for tactical movements, climbing, or any activity requiring agility.
  • Coolmax Internal Padding: This padding helps to wick away moisture and improve breathability, keeping the wearer comfortable even during intense activity. Breathability is essential to prevent overheating and chafing.
  • Weight: 0.26 kg: The lightweight design minimizes added weight, allowing for extended use without causing fatigue. This low weight is essential for activities where mobility is paramount.
  • One Size Fits All: While convenient, this design may require strap adjustments to achieve a snug fit for various arm sizes. Users with particularly small or large arms may find the fit less than ideal.
